First read of amendments to Kalamazoo Fire Code passed

The City of Kalamazoo has passed an ordinance in its first reading to both decriminalize and update the city fire code, which currently adheres to the 2009 edition of the International Fire Code. Per city law, open burns on any private property are prohibited within the city limits, and language regarding contained fire pits is not addressed. According to the City Commission agenda, the amendments to the fire code would “provide a definition of recreational fires and would require a permit to be obtained prior to conducting a recreational fire.” The proposed amendments would also allow single and two-family homes to have a recreational fire without a permit under certain conditions.
